The basic structure of a typical research paper is the sequence of Introduction, Methods, Results, and Discussion (sometimes abbreviated as IMRAD). Each section addresses a different objective.

How do you format an academic research paper?

  1. Use a standard font like 12 pt Times New Roman or 11 pt Arial.
  2. Set 1 inch page margins.
  3. Apply double line spacing.
  4. If submitting for publication, insert a running head on every page.
  5. Indent every new paragraph 1⁄2 inch.

How are academic papers organized?

A well-developed research paper is organized point by point . It is focused on your thesis. It uses parts of the sources to support parts of the thesis. It uses multiple sources in a single section, because it is drawing ideas and information from various places to support an original idea.

What are the 5 parts of research paper?

A complete research paper in APA style that is reporting on experimental research will typically contain a Title page, Abstract, Introduction, Methods, Results, Discussion, and References sections . Many will also contain Figures and Tables and some will have an Appendix or Appendices.

What are the main sections of an academic paper?

Nearly all journal articles are divided into the following major sections: abstract, introduction, methods, results, discussion, and references . Usually the sections are labeled as such, although often the introduction (and sometimes the abstract) is not labeled.

What is the purpose of an academic paper?

The most common purpose in academic writing is to explain some idea or research finding and to persuade readers that your explanation or theory is the correct one. In doing so, you may need to describe an object, place, or activity. Sometimes you might write to narrate set of events, in the manner of a story.
